Abu Dhabi, UAE: – Alef Education, the leading global education technology company headquartered in Abu Dhabi, UAE, is participating at Bett 2019 in London showcasing simulations of its ‘Alef Future Classroom’ and ‘Mission to Mars’ to some of the world’s most innovative educators and researchers from the 23rd to 26th of January at the ExCeL in London .

This participation coincides with Alef Education’s mission to transform education globally and to present its transformative education models to like-minded educators, at one of the most important events for education technology worldwide. 

Alef Education is showcasing its ‘Alef Future Classroom’ where guests will experience a classroom simulation of the futuristic student-centric learning model through different subjects and curriculums that redefine how young students think, analyze, and make decisions.


Using virtual reality (VR) technology, visitors are also experiencing the ‘Mission to Mars’, an immersive VR exploration of Mars, as part of Alef Education’s continuous efforts to encourage interest in STEM (science, technology, engineering and mathematics) subjects amongst young students.

Alef Education’s holistic and integrated learning model is assisted by AI, and has been designed with an aim to create a paradigm shift in education whilst facilitating ways to engage students by creating a customized digital learning experience through interactive content, such as videos and games. The core essence of Alef Education’s philosophy is to categorize content into bite-sized information that is easily digestible for students, while providing real-time feedback for teachers. Its system is serving schools in the UAE and Harlem Children’s Zone in the USA, and has been expanding since its launch in 2016. The learning model aims to prepare students for the challenges of the 21st century by keeping them at the center of the teaching environment and aiding them in critical thinking and decision making through AI.

About Alef Education

Alef Education is an education technology company based in the United Arab Emirates. The idea of Alef first came about in 2015 where it was conceptualized as a technology-enabled primary mode of education system to address the needs of the local public school system in the United Arab Emirates. From that concept, the company’s vision soon expanded to include digital educational transformation within the K12 sector globally.

In 2016, Alef Education launched a futuristic Microschool with a custom-made learning platform. In 2017, the Alef education system was successfully introduced to 1,000 students at a public school in Abu Dhabi. In 2018, Alef Education was serving 10 public schools in UAE, two private schools in UAE and private schools in the USA. This year, in 2019, Alef Education is serving an additional 47 public schools in the UAE.
